A Trinamool Congress (TMC) meeting was postponed after nearly three-fourths of the party’s 80 MLAs failed to attend, following alleged attacks on Abhishek Banerjee and Kalyan Banerjee. The party announced statewide rallies and a sit-in in Kolkata against post-poll violence and evictions, blaming BJP for “terror” against workers. BJP denies involvement, citing local anger.
